The Homeowner Flood Insurance Affordabillity Act of 2014 law repeals and modifies certain provisions of the Biggert-Waters Flood Insurance Reform Act and makes additional program changes to other aspects of the National Flood Insurance Program.
The act, signed into law March 21, 2014, lowers the recent rate increases on some policies, prevents some future rate increases, and implements a surcharge on all policyholders.
